What impact does the US federal funds rate have on the cryptocurrency market?

How does the US federal funds rate affect the cryptocurrency market? What are the potential consequences of changes in the federal funds rate on the value and trading volume of cryptocurrencies?

- Amir ali SadeghiApr 15, 2021 · 4 years agoThe US federal funds rate can have a significant impact on the cryptocurrency market. When the federal funds rate increases, it becomes more expensive for banks to borrow money, which can lead to higher interest rates for consumers and businesses. This can result in reduced spending and investment, which may negatively affect the demand for cryptocurrencies. On the other hand, when the federal funds rate decreases, it becomes cheaper for banks to borrow money, which can stimulate spending and investment, potentially increasing the demand for cryptocurrencies. Overall, changes in the federal funds rate can influence the overall economic conditions, which in turn can affect the cryptocurrency market.
- mdudek579Oct 21, 2023 · 2 years agoThe US federal funds rate plays a crucial role in shaping the economic landscape, and the cryptocurrency market is not immune to its effects. When the federal funds rate is raised, it can lead to higher borrowing costs for businesses and individuals, which may reduce their disposable income and spending power. This can indirectly impact the demand for cryptocurrencies as people may have less money to invest. Conversely, when the federal funds rate is lowered, it can stimulate economic growth and increase liquidity in the market, potentially leading to increased interest in cryptocurrencies. However, it's important to note that the relationship between the federal funds rate and the cryptocurrency market is complex and influenced by various factors. It's always advisable to consider multiple factors when analyzing the market.
- Software GeekFeb 08, 2021 · 5 years agoThe US federal funds rate has the potential to influence the cryptocurrency market, but it's important to understand that cryptocurrencies are also influenced by a wide range of other factors. While changes in the federal funds rate can impact the overall economic conditions, including interest rates and borrowing costs, the cryptocurrency market is driven by factors such as technological advancements, regulatory developments, market sentiment, and global economic trends. Therefore, while the federal funds rate can have some influence on the cryptocurrency market, it is just one piece of the puzzle. It's essential to consider a holistic view of the market and not rely solely on the federal funds rate when making investment decisions.
